A parallel plate air capacitor has capacity C, distance of seperation between plate is d and potential difference V is applied between the plates. Force of attraction between the plates of the parallel plate air capacitor is
Options
(a) CV²/d
(b) C²V²/2d²
(c) C²V²/2d
(d) CV²/2d
Correct Answer:
CV²/2d
